Abstract

The invention discloses a distributed state feedback control method for the liquid level of a four-tank water tank. The method comprises that parameters of a distributed state feedback controller are initialized; a convex optimization problem composed of linear matrix inequalities is solved in an iteration manner, and optimal state feedback matrixes of sub-systems of a controlled object are solved; and the obtained optimal state feedback matrixes are applied to the corresponding sub-systems. Compared with centralized state feedback control, computing time of a controller is reduced under very low performance loss, and the safety, flexibility and reliability are higher; compared with dispersed state feedback control, the control quality is higher; and the distributed state feedback control method also has the advantages of high tracking speed, smooth tracking process, high anti-coupling performance and low stable-state error.

Description

technical field [0001] The invention relates to an automatic control method, in particular to a distributed state feedback control method for the liquid level of a four-capacity water tank. Background technique [0002] The liquid level of the water tank is one of the common control parameters in industrial process production. It has significant characteristics such as multivariable, strong coupling, large inertia, and nonlinearity. It is a common controlled object used to test the effectiveness of algorithms in the field of automation technology. In addition, liquid level control is reflected in many production processes, such as the automatic control process of the reaction tank of the chemical plant, the automatic drainage process of the sewage treatment plant, etc., all need to achieve the effect of automatic control by controlling the liquid level value.
